Indeed, it has the best letter/font recognition I've seen around. Thus it is the easiest way to rip bitmapped subtitles from DVDs. The downside is that it often outputs wrong timing and I have to re-sync almost all the subs afterwards. And it (still) doesn't support HD subtitles, so no ripping from BluRays - darn!

Works on
Windows XP x32,
Windows XP X64,
Windows XP IA-64 in compatibility mode
Windows 2000 x32
Windows Vista x32
Windows Vista x64
Windows Server 2003 (SXP)
Windows Server 2008 x32/x64 (SV)
Linux with Wine

PROs:
Rips DVD Subs, Image Subs, PNG Subs, and HARD-CODED SUBS!
Learns well when training.
Can be modified (using semi-source) by knowledgeable user to do non-Latin text.

CONS:
Hard to extend to non-latin text by average user
Slower than some rippers but more reliable.

This wouldn't run on my XP Pro SP2 (would close immediately) until I set it to Win98 compatability mode. Works great otherwise. The time conversion is a little awkward for NTSCPAL or pulldown adjustments, would be nice to have frame rate adjustment in addition to time stretch.
